"I really enjoy staying at The Cosmo Apartments, as everyone there is very friendly and helpful and you have all the great facilities in your apartment that you need to prepare your meals etc. Also, you can just easily hop on the train to the Shopping Centre in Toowong, where you’ll find all the usual shops. If you don’t have too much luggage, you can cheaply ride the Airtrain backwards and forwards to the airport without using a Taxi/Uber as well. There is also a fabulously brilliant market In Milton on Sundays, which is only a 10 min walk down the road on Railway Terrace; the road on the right where Milton Station is situated.
